Christmas and Halloween often have a playful rivalry, as they represent different themes and traditions. Halloween, with its focus on costumes and spooky decorations, contrasts sharply with the festive, family-oriented nature of Christmas. This feud is reflected in cultural debates over holiday decorations, marketing strategies, and even the timing of when it's appropriate to celebrate each holiday. Ultimately, both holidays showcase unique aspects of celebration and community, leading to a friendly competition for attention and festive spirit.

Is feud a noun?

Yes, the word 'feud' is both a noun (feud, feuds) and a verb (feud, feuds, feuding, feuded). Examples: noun: A gun is no longer an acceptable way to settle a feud. verb: If you two are going to feud over that cupcake, its going into my lunch bag.
